This role takes the lead in providing more complex application development services, typically as part of a project team or in an application support context. Developers analyze, design, code, test and implement more complex solutions to meet customer requirements that adhere to Highmark IT standards and policies. They provide general support to maintain more complex applications that meet service levels, system availability, performance and quality objectives.
May mentor less experienced team members.
- Takes a lead role for analyzing, designing, coding, testing and implementing more complex application enhancements, and provides general production support, meeting defined scope, target dates and budgets with minimal or no defects.
- Utilizes and participates in the more complex full system development life cycle, per current Highmark SDLC standards.
- Takes a lead role in collaborating with customers, business analysts, partners, and IT team members to understand business requirements that drive the analysis and design of quality technical solutions. Focuses on delivering innovative solutions to more complex business needs.
- Takes a lead role in providing required technical support, including release implementations, on-call and 24x7 support when necessary.
- Performs work in compliance with all Highmark and Highmark IT standards, policies and procedures.
- Actively takes a leading role and participates on project teams in various project roles, including Developer, Technical Lead and Project Manager, based on level of experience.
- Effectively communicates with team members, customers, partners and management, including assisting with or conducting more complex technical walkthroughs, reporting project status, enabling vendor solutions and providing accurate and concise documentation.
